Noun [English]

Forms: G-flats [plural]
Head templates: {{en-noun}} G-flat (plural G-flats)
  1. (music) A tone one semitone lower than a G, denoted G♭. Categories (topical): Music Derived forms: G-flat major, G-flat minor Translations (a tone one semitone lower than a G, denoted G♭): ges (Czech), ges (Finnish), gesz (Hungarian)
